Detailed Description of the Invention (1) Background of the Invention [Technical Field] The present invention relates to a balloon catheter for indwelling in the urethra that can prevent urinary tract infections that occur when the catheter is indwelled in the urethra.

It has been observed that when a balloon catheter for intraurethral indwelling is left in the urethra for a long period of time, urethritis, cystitis, and pyelonephritis due to ascending bacterial infection often occur.

The routes of this ascending infection are (1) extraluminal (bacteria entering from outside the catheter) and (2) intraluminal (bacteria entering from the catheter channel), and the latter is a closed type. It is generally accepted that this can be effectively prevented by adopting a urinary drainage circuit; however, various methods have been proposed to date to prevent the latter from extravascular infection, but none of them can be said to be satisfactory. .

Conventional methods for preventing this extravascular infection include (1) coating the catheter surface with metals or alloys such as gold, silver, copper, etc. in order to take advantage of their bactericidal effects; (1j) urinary bladder infection; Proposed methods include washing and prophylactic administration of antibiotics, using water-repellent materials such as GiD silicone and Teflon, and suppressing stimulation of urethral cells to prevent a decline in the defense ability of the urethral mucosa.

However, method (i) above has problems in preventing infection and is undesirable in terms of high cost. It cannot be expected to be effective, and its effectiveness in preventing infection cannot be said to be sufficient.

Furthermore, the method (■) cannot be expected to have sufficient infection prevention effects.

FIG. 1 shows an overall view of the balloon catheter for intraurethral indwelling according to the present invention, in which the tip is occluded as shown in FIG. a catheter tube 5 having an opening 3 near its tip that communicates with the flow path 1; a balloon 7 provided in an expandable and deflated manner on the outer periphery of the catheter tube 5 behind the opening 3 and used to indwell the catheter; A balloon inflation air passage 9 is integrally provided along the catheter tube 5 and has a distal end communicating with the inside of the balloon 7, and a cleaning port 11 (for example, not shown in the figure) opens on the outer periphery of the catheter tube 5 slightly behind the balloon 7. 1 to 2 cm behind, and about 1 more behind that.
One opening was made at the cm position. A urethral washing passageway 13 having a urethral washing passageway 13 is integrally provided along the catheter tube 5.

Further, at the rear end of this balloon catheter for intraurethral indwelling, there is a urinary port 15 communicating with the liquid flow passage 1, and a branch tube 17 for the balloon communicating with the balloon inflation passage 9, so that liquid injected into the proximal end can flow back. A check valve 19 is provided to prevent leakage, and a branch pipe 21 communicates with the urethral washing passage 13.
A check valve 23 is provided to prevent the cleaning liquid injected into the proximal end from flowing backward and leaking.

There are no particular restrictions on the number, diameter, etc. of the urethral cleaning passage 13, but one is usually provided on the opposite side of the balloon inflation passage 9 provided in the catheter tube 15, and its diameter is approximately 1 to 1.5 mm. is sufficient.

There is no particular limit to the number of cleaning ports 11, but usually about two will suffice.

As for the material of this balloon catheter for indwelling in the urethra, for example, the catheter tube 5 may be made of silicone rubber, rubber latex, soft polyvinyl chloride, or a material coated with silicone.

The balloon 1 is made of silicone rubber, rubber latex, or the like, and is provided on the outer periphery of the catheter tube 5 at a predetermined position.

First, the tip of the catheter is inserted into the bladder, the balloon T is inflated, and the catheter is placed in the urethra in the same manner as in the conventional method.

While the patient is left in place, the cleaning fluid is injected from the check valve 23 using a syringe when necessary.

The injected cleaning fluid passes through the urethral cleaning passageway 13 and reaches the cleaning port 11, from where it spreads throughout the urethra, flows toward the external urethral opening while cleaning the urethral wall surface, and is discharged from the body.

After cleaning, a disinfectant may be mixed if necessary, and
It is also possible to inject ointment or the like instead of a cleaning solution.
